"... Actress Gina Bliss has been working non-stop for two years doing action movies. When her agent brings her an opportunity to do a reality show, her first instinct is to say no. When she is told more about it, she is intrigued. When she learns that she'll be able to play with weapons and fight fake "demons", she's on board. While she'd like to be one of those people that like to lay on a beach and drink mai tai's, she's not. The reality show sounds like the perfect vacation for her.

Derek Marks is in charge of training the new "hunters". After seeing a demon kidnap his little brother from his bed over 20 years ago, Derek will do whatever it takes to destroy the Realm of Light. What the newcomers don't know is that they are being trained to be real hunters of real demons. Derek is blindsided by his attraction to Gina, who is as far from a Hollywood starlet as one would expect. When the demons invade their training island, the stakes are raised and Derek has to convince the hunters that the demons are very real.

The relationship with Derek and Gina is strong from the start. Burton throws in several twists, including why the five hunters were chosen to be trained and who Derek really is... "


I've always been able to count on Jaci Burton to give me a good ebook. Incredibly sizzling erotic scenes but a good solid story, too. This book more than follows suit with her ebooks but then passes up the Peanut M&Ms rating and edges into Lava Cake status because she came up with fresh, new concepts for this story.

Yes, we've seen other Survivor on TV type stories, we've also seen demon paranormals, but Jaci gives us an interesting, kick-butt and UNIQUE heroine and places her into an equally UNIQUE action packed paranormal thriller. Now see, here's why I use other people's book summaries instead of writing my own... I just don't want to spoil any of the fun of reading this book and everything I want to say about it might ruin a little surprise or the humungous surprise twist at the end!
